SIMPLE NO BAKE MOUNTAIN BAR COOKIES



Simple No Bake Mountain Bar Cookies image

Make and share this Simple No Bake Mountain Bar Cookies recipe from Food.com.

Provided by DogAndCatDoc

Categories     Dessert

Time 20m

Yield 60 serving(s)

Number Of Ingredients 7

2 cups granulated sugar
1/2 cup margarine
1/2 cup milk
1/4 cup cocoa
3 cups quick-cooking oats (instant oats)
3/4 cup peanut butter
1 teaspoon vanilla

Steps:

  • Mix first four ingredients in sauce pan.
  • Boil one minute.
  • Remove from heat.
  • Stir in oats.
  • Add remaining ingredients.
  • Drop onto wax paper and let cool.

CHOCOLATE MOUNTAIN BAR COOKIES



Chocolate Mountain Bar Cookies image

Make and share this Chocolate Mountain Bar Cookies recipe from Food.com.

Provided by MizzNezz

Categories     Bar Cookie

Time 13m

Yield 1 11 x 7 pan

Number Of Ingredients 9

4 cups sugar
1/4 cup powdered milk
1 cup water
1/2-1 cup butter
1 teaspoon vanilla
4 cups quick oats
1/2 cup cocoa
1 1/2 cups peanut butter
1 cup coconut

Steps:

  • Butter 11 x 7 baking pan.
  • Mix first 5 ingredients in saucepan.
  • Bring to a boil.
  • Remove from heat and add remaining ingredients.
  • Pour into buttered pan.
  • Smooth with back of a spoon.
  • Chill for at least 4 hours.
  • Cut into bars.

MAGIC COOKIE BARS FROM EAGLE BRAND®



Magic Cookie Bars from EAGLE BRAND® image

This bar cookie is an old fashioned favorite. Chocolate chips, nuts and coconut are set in a caramelized layer on top of a graham cracker crust.

Provided by Eagle brand

Categories     Trusted Brands: Recipes and Tips     EAGLE BRAND®

Yield 36

Number Of Ingredients 6

½ cup butter or margarine, melted
1 ½ cups graham cracker crumbs
1 (14 ounce) can EAGLE BRAND® Sweetened Condensed Milk
2 cups semisweet chocolate morsels
1 ⅓ cups flaked coconut
1 cup chopped nuts

Steps:

  • Heat oven to 350 degrees F (325 degrees for glass dish). Coat 13x9-inch baking pan with no-stick cooking spray.
  • Combine graham cracker crumbs and butter. Press into bottom of prepared pan. Pour sweetened condensed milk evenly over crumb mixture. Layer evenly with chocolate chips, coconut and nuts. Press down firmly with a fork.
  • Bake 25 minutes or until lightly browned. Cool. Cut into bars or diamonds. Store covered at room temperature.

Nutrition Facts : Calories 167 calories, Carbohydrate 13.9 g, Cholesterol 10.7 mg, Fat 9.8 g, Fiber 1.1 g, Protein 1.7 g, SaturatedFat 5 g, Sodium 63.8 mg, Sugar 10.8 g

MOUNTAIN COOKIES



Mountain Cookies image

I've been making these deliciously different cookies for about 11 years. My kids especially like the creamy coconut filling. Whenever I take these cookies, people ask for the recipe. You'll be hard-pressed to eat just one! -Jeanne Adams, Richmond, Vermont

Provided by Taste of Home

Categories     Desserts

Time 40m

Yield 4 dozen.

Number Of Ingredients 17

1 cup butter, softened
1 cup confectioners' sugar
2 teaspoons vanilla extract
2 cups all-purpose flour
1/2 teaspoon salt
FILLING:
3 ounces cream cheese, softened
1 cup confectioners' sugar
2 tablespoons all-purpose flour
1 teaspoon vanilla extract
1/2 cup finely chopped pecans
1/2 cup sweetened shredded coconut
TOPPING:
1/2 cup semisweet chocolate chips
2 tablespoons butter
2 tablespoons water
1/2 cup confectioners' sugar

Steps:

  • In a large bowl, cream butter and sugar until light and fluffy. Beat in vanilla. Combine flour and salt; gradually add to the creamed mixture and mix well. , Shape into 1-in. balls; place 2 in. apart on ungreased baking sheets. Make a deep indentation in the center of each cookie. Bake at 350° until the edges just start to brown, 10-12 minutes. Remove to wire racks to cool completely. , For the filling, in a large bowl, beat the cream cheese, sugar, flour and vanilla until smooth. Add pecans and coconut. Spoon 1/2 teaspoon into each cookie. , For topping, in a microwave-safe bowl, melt chocolate chips and butter with water; stir until smooth. Stir in sugar. Drizzle over cookies.

Nutrition Facts : Calories 221 calories, Fat 13g fat (7g saturated fat), Cholesterol 27mg cholesterol, Sodium 152mg sodium, Carbohydrate 24g carbohydrate (15g sugars, Fiber 1g fiber), Protein 2g protein.

CHOCOLATE CHIP COOKIE BARS



Chocolate Chip Cookie Bars image

Is it a bar, or is it a cookie?

Provided by Gary Scott

Categories     Desserts     Cookies     Chocolate Chip Cookie Recipes

Yield 24

Number Of Ingredients 7

1 cup butter, softened
2 cups all-purpose flour
1 teaspoon vanilla extract
1 cup packed brown sugar
1 pinch salt
1 cup semisweet chocolate chips
¾ cup chopped pecans

Steps:

  • Preheat oven to 350 degrees F (175 degrees C).
  • In a large bowl, beat together the butter, vanilla and sugar until light and fluffy. Sift together the salt and flour and mix into the butter mixture. Fold in the chocolate chips and nuts. Mix until well blended. Press batter into a 15x10 inch jelly roll pan.
  • Bake 20 minutes or until golden brown. Cut into bars and let cool in pan on wire rack.

Nutrition Facts : Calories 200.3 calories, Carbohydrate 21.9 g, Cholesterol 20.3 mg, Fat 12.6 g, Fiber 1.1 g, Protein 1.8 g, SaturatedFat 6.3 g, Sodium 64.5 mg, Sugar 12.9 g

SUPER EASY CHOCOLATE BAR COOKIES



Super Easy Chocolate Bar Cookies image

Make and share this Super Easy Chocolate Bar Cookies recipe from Food.com.

Provided by TLizSkinn

Categories     Bar Cookie

Time 55m

Yield 25 bars

Number Of Ingredients 8

1 cup butter
1/2 cup sugar
1/8 teaspoon salt
2 cups all-purpose flour
1 (14 ounce) can sweetened condensed milk
1 cup semi-sweet chocolate chips
1/2 cup chopped pecans or 1/2 cup walnuts
1/2 teaspoon vanilla

Steps:

  • Preheat oven 350°.
  • Crust: Beat butter in mixing bowl 30 seconds Add sugar and salt, beat until combined scraping sides of bowl occasionally.
  • Beat in flour, low speed until combined.
  • Press 2/3 of mixture into an ungreased 9 x 13 pan.
  • Filling: Combine sweetened condensed milk and chocolate in medium sauce pan, stir over low heat until chocolate is melted and mixture is smooth.
  • Remove from heat. Stir in nuts and vanilla.
  • Spread hot mixture over crust.
  • Sprinkle remaining crust mixture over chocolate mixture.
  • Bake 35 minutes or until golden.
  • Cool in pan on rack, cut into bars.
